Which Risks Does Your Company Confront?

What risks does an organization truly face in today's evolving landscape? Organizations encounter a multitude of threats, internally and externally, that could compromise their functions and public image. Cyber risks are significant, with data breaches and ransomware attacks becoming increasingly common. Tangible security hazards, such as occupational threats or natural calamities, create substantial obstacles too. Furthermore, regulatory compliance issues can lead to legal repercussions when not handled correctly.

Moreover, public perception and social media scrutiny can quickly amplify incidents, turning trivial missteps into major crises. Employee safety and health are crucial, as ignoring these aspects can bring about reduced morale and productivity. Finally, financial risks originating from unexpected economic shifts can strain resources. Understanding these varied risks is essential for organizations to develop effective strategies and secure resilience in an unpredictable environment.

Assessing Existing Safety Guidelines

In evaluating present safety protocols, organizations must carefully examine their current measures to identify gaps and areas for improvement. This evaluation should incorporate a complete analysis of documentation, training programs, and incident response procedures. Including employees in explore the details dialogues can provide understanding of the effectiveness of existing protocols and pinpoint neglected threats. Moreover, organizations should evaluate their procedures against industry standards and regulations to ensure compliance and effectiveness. This process not only bolsters the current safety framework but also fosters a culture of safety awareness among staff. By systematically reviewing safety protocols, organizations can establish the foundation for a solid safety plan that addresses vulnerabilities and promotes a proactive approach to public safety.

Pinpointing Prospective Safety Hazards

Pinpointing potential safety hazards is a vital step in creating a comprehensive safety plan. Organizations must carefully evaluate their environments, processes, and operations to discover risks that could lead to accidents or injuries. This involves conducting extensive inspections, reviewing previous data on incidents, and engaging employees in discussions about their experiences and concerns. Additionally, organizations should examine external factors, such as local crime rates and environmental conditions, which may pose dangers. Employing checklists and hazard assessment tools can aid in this process, ensuring that no potential risk is overlooked. By proactively identifying these hazards, organizations can create a more robust safety culture, ultimately boosting the safety of employees and stakeholders alike.

How to Stay Compliant With Safety Regulations

Safety regulation compliance is crucial for organizations working to protect their employees and mitigate legal risks. To sustain compliance, organizations should start by become familiar with applicable state, federal, and local regulations applicable to their operations. Regular training sessions for employees on safety protocols and regulatory updates can strengthen awareness and adherence.

Conducting regular audits and inspections is vital for detecting potential hazards and making certain that safety measures are properly implemented. Organizations should also set up a well-defined reporting system for safety incidents and foster open communication about safety concerns.

In addition, upholding appropriate documentation of safety procedures, incidents, and training records not only assists in compliance but also functions as valuable evidence in the event of an audit. What Does It Cost to Hire Professional Public Safety Consultants?

The expense of engaging professional public safety consultants fluctuates considerably, typically extending from $100 to $300 per hour, based on specialization and project requirements, with total project costs possibly extending to several thousand dollars for comprehensive solutions.
